Features:
  • Rechargeable with up to 20 uses on a single charge
  • Trimmer guards with four lengths (1.5mm, 3mm, 3-6mm, 9-12mm)
  • Waterproof feature allows for convenient use in the shower or bath

I actually just got this about a month ago, paid 32 + tax. I had been using a brand called Ballber but the quality had gone down. I was sick of the guard popping off 3-4 times every use and the head snapping off after a year. This is solid. Guard wont be popping off and no head to snap off either. The trim on the ballber was ever so slightly better. They had a 1mm guard where the smallest this has is 1.5mm, but that's almost nothing. I'd recommend.
